Beyond Replacement: A Technical Performance Enhancement

While the STP25N80K5 is a proven, field-tested component with its 800V, 19.5A rating, the VBM18R20S builds upon this foundation for superior performance. Based on the same 800V drain-source voltage and industry-standard TO-220 package, it delivers critical improvements:

Lower Conduction Losses: A key advantage is the significantly reduced on-resistance (RDS(on)). At a 10V gate drive, the VBM18R20S achieves 240mΩ, compared to the STP25N80K5's 260mΩ. This reduction directly translates to higher system efficiency and cooler operation.

Increased Current Capacity: The continuous drain current is raised to 20A, providing additional margin over the original 19.5A. This offers engineers greater design flexibility and robustness for handling peak currents or demanding thermal conditions.

Quantifiable Efficiency Improvement: According to the conduction loss formula P = I² x RDS(on), the lower RDS(on) of the VBM18R20S results in reduced power dissipation under load. This can simplify thermal management and enhance overall system reliability.

Where It Excels: Application Benefits

The technical strengths of the VBM18R20S deliver tangible benefits in its primary applications:

Switch-Mode Power Supplies (SMPS): In PFC, flyback, or forward converter topologies, lower conduction losses contribute to higher overall efficiency, aiding compliance with stringent energy standards.

Industrial & Motor Control: For high-voltage motor drives and industrial power systems, the combination of 800V rating and robust current handling ensures reliable performance in demanding environments.

Power Conversion Systems: The high voltage and current specifications support compact, high-power-density designs in applications like inverters and UPS systems.
